Just be forewarned, if you have the license plate bracket riveted to the grill, it is also rivited THROUGH your bumber. I put in my SLP grill, and almost made the mistake of trying to rip out the old one. And I will tell you that if you do have the bracket on, then you also have to take the whole bumber off to remove the rivets.
